NBC's two-hour Wednesday block of Christmas in Rockefeller Center and A Legendary Christmas with John and Chrissy "had all the warmth of a fixed rictus," says Robyn Bahr. Christmas in Rockefeller Center, in particular, was a "monotonous stream of advertisements interrupted by awkward hosting, wan celebrity Christmas carols, cloying inspirational segments and cringey NBC corporate plugs repeating contiguously until someone flipped a switch to bedazzle a 72-foot Norway spruce," says Bahr. Meanwhile, A Legendary Christmas didn't work. "I like that this special predominantly features people of color, and the stars' heart is apparent, but none of the post-modern setup nourishes their talents or gives their natural chemistry opportunity to bloom," says Bahr. |
